This square is the smallest of Bloomsbury's green spaces and is available for exclusive hire. Lofty sycamores, bushes and a path, line the perimeter of this quant rectangular garden giving you the feeling of complete sanctuary. Woburn Square is available for private use where we can manage access and security. The space is perfect for filming and photography, with production parking also available next to the space.
